How Long Does Rail Freight from China to Spain Take?
Transit time depends on the departure city, cargo type, and customs clearance speed. On average, freight trains from China to Spain take about 18–22 days, compared to 35–45 days by sea.
Average Transit Time by Route
| Route | Estimated Transit Time (Days) |
|---|---|
| Xi’an → Madrid | 18–20 |
| Yiwu → Zaragoza | 19–21 |
| Chongqing → Valencia | 20–22 |
| Chengdu → Madrid | 18–21 |

How Much Does Rail Freight Cost?
Prices depend on cargo weight, container size, and delivery terms. Below are estimated 2025 reference rates.
Estimated Rail Freight Costs (USD)
| Container Type | Average Cost |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| 20FT FCL | $3,000–$3,400 | Medium loads or single consignments |
| 40FT FCL | $5,000–$5,800 | High-volume shipments |
| LCL (per CBM) | $120–$160 | Small and mixed cargo loads |

How Does Rail Freight Compare with Air and Sea Shipping?
Each shipping method has its own pros and cons. Here’s how rail freight ranks against others in terms of efficiency and value.
Comparison of Shipping Methods
| Mode | Transit Time | Cost | Capacity | Eco Impact | Ideal Cargo |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Rail Freight | 18–22 days | Medium | High | Low | General goods & retail cargo |
| Sea Freight | 35–45 days | Low | Very High | Moderate | Bulk goods & machinery |
| Air Freight | 5–7 days | High | Limited | High | Urgent or perishable goods |

What Documents Are Required for Customs Clearance?
Smooth customs clearance ensures fast and reliable delivery to Spain. Missing or incorrect paperwork can delay your shipment, so prepare these documents in advance.
Customs Documentation Checklist
| Document | Purpose |
|---|---|
| Railway Bill of Lading | Proof of cargo ownership |
| Commercial Invoice | Declares cargo details and value |
| Packing List | Lists quantity and weight |
| Certificate of Origin | Confirms production location |
| Export Declaration | Required for Chinese customs |
| Insurance Certificate | Proof of Cargo Insurance coverage |

Why Spain Is a Strategic Rail Destination
Spain’s modern rail terminals connect easily with European trade routes. The Yiwu–Madrid line—also known as the “Yixin’ou Railway”—spans over 13,000 km, linking East Asia directly with Western Europe.
Key Spanish Rail Terminals
| City | Function | Key Cargo |
|---|---|---|
| Madrid | Central hub for imports | Electronics, textiles |
| Zaragoza | Inland logistics center | Industrial goods |
| Valencia | Port city terminal | Furniture, machinery |
| Barcelona | Regional distribution hub | Automotive parts |
This network allows easy transfers to France, Portugal, and beyond, boosting efficiency for European distribution.
